Output d4e693caaa53fc86da11885f035efc3ad2384fdfabfd30e8820c199ea8d4b2da:1

value
45893241
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d7837460d13c0e40f3cd0f4cd9af29ba149d5ea OP_EQUALVERIFY OP_CHECKSIG
address
19XDrb7x94WfCcaAH2csHXLxAppkSUv7nD
transaction
d4e693caaa53fc86da11885f035efc3ad2384fdfabfd30e8820c199ea8d4b2da
confirmations
599747
spent
true